Sandrine gave an invited lecture entitled "Bioconjugation of Aptamers to Harmonic Nanoparticles for Active Cancer Targeting" at the 10th International Conference on Functional
Nanomaterials and Nanodevices
(NANOMAT2026), which is held from July 7–10, 2026, in Brno, Czech Republic. 

It was the occasion to highlight the PhD research work of Alessandra Spada who developed smart coating and post-functionalization pathways to immobilize anti-EGFR aptamers at the surface of harmonic nanoparticles to promote their selective internalization by cancer cells overexpressing EGFR.
